There's no way that Boinc projects can be kept completely safe. Boinc
is open-source and anyone can start a project. That's how it was designed
and that's how it is. It's why the Boinc website has a list of projects
almost guaranteed to be safe.

It's almost a good thing that the Boinc documentation for starting up new
projects isn't always perfect for every circumstance.

But sooner or later somebody could start a foolish or even malicious Boinc
project. It worries me when people attach to projects whose goal is
unexplained and which don't even have a forum. I don't like it when I
receive emails from people who say they like to be one of the first to
crunch for a new project. But some people are natural risk-takers.
